About Pierino Lestuzzi
Pierino Lestuzzi is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Building and Construction and Earth-Surface Processes, having authored 104 papers that have together received 1.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Seismic Performance and Analysis (63 papers), Masonry and Concrete Structural Analysis (52 papers) and Structural Health Monitoring Techniques (39 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Civil and Structural Engineering (1.6k citations), Building and Construction (709 citations) and Earth-Surface Processes (234 citations). Pierino Lestuzzi has collaborated with scholars based in Switzerland, Italy and France. Frequent co-authors include Marc Badoux, Mohamed A. ElGawady, Clotaire Michel, Abdolreza Karbassi, Benyamin Mohebi, Yves Reuland, Ian F. C. Smith, Hugo Bachmann, Angelo Garofano and Philippe Guéguen. Their work appears in journals such as Construction and Building Materials, Composites Science and Technology and Composites Part B Engineering.
